Earlsfield to Eaglescliffe by train

A train trip from Earlsfield to Eaglescliffe takes about 4hrs 20 mins on average, covering roughly 218 miles (352 kilometres). With around 35 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£41.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Earlsfield to Eaglescliffe start from as little as £41.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Earlsfield to Eaglescliffe start from £91.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Earlsfield to Eaglescliffe are available for £199.60 one way

Station Details and Facilities

Earlsfield offers a variety of amenities to ensure a comfortable travel experience. The ticket office at the station operates during the peak hours, opening early in the morning from 06:30 on weekdays, with reduced hours over the weekend. For those swift in purchasing their tickets on the move, ticket machines are readily available. They're also equipped for online ticket collection and offer accessible services, including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

Traveling offers so much more when you have additional support and facilities. Earlsfield station ensures this with step-free access across the premises, making it convenient for passengers with mobility needs. Additionally, accessible ticket machines, helpful personnel, and strategically located customer help points are there to assist you. Interestingly, on a chilly day, while waiting for your train, you might find the seating area comforting, though there aren't designated waiting rooms.

While the station doesn't boast a plethora of shops, there's a refreshment kiosk located on Platform 2 to keep you fueled. An ATM is available for those in need of quick cash access. While public Wi-Fi spans the area, there’s no pay phone facility, so keeping your mobile charged might be handy.

Facilities and Amenities at Eaglescliffe Station

Eaglescliffe is equipped to handle your ticketing needs with ease. The ticket office operates from 7:00 to 17:30 on weekdays, 7:00 to 13:30 on Saturdays, and 9:00 to 15:30 on Sundays. Additionally,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ting online tickets. The machines are accessible for those with mobility needs and an induction loop is available to assist those with hearing impairments, ensuring everyone's needs are met.

For those looking for step-free access, the station has partial availability. Despite the accessible ramp and footbridge, it may pose some challenges for mobility-impaired customers due to its steepness. A car park with 79 spaces, including four accessible bays, offers convenient parking options. Please note, however, that there is no CCTV coverage in the parking area.

Though amenities such as refreshment facilities, seating areas, and public Wi-Fi are not available, the station ensures safety with CCTV. Help is available via conductor assistance and help points on the platform, while customer support can be reached through a dedicated helpline.

Continuing Your Journey from Eaglescliffe

Whether you're looking for a bus, taxi, or any other onward travel option, Eaglescliffe Station has you covered. There's a convenient bus stop within walking distance, ensuring smooth travel connections. For online cab booking, the service Cab4you provides options from the station, making your travel plans just that much easier.

In the rare case of a rail service disruption, a rail replacement bus service operates from Yarm Road. Although b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, cycling enthusiasts can store their bikes securely with stands and lockers available for rental.
